    Types of Shipping Containers

    The primary step in buying a shipping container is understanding the types offered. Below is a table summing up the most typical types:

    Type
    Description
    Utilizes

    Standard Container
    Perfect for basic cargo transport; available in 20 feet and 40 ft.
    Storage, transportation

    High Cube Container
    A taller variation of the standard container (9.5 ft high).
    More storage space for items

    Refrigerated Container
    Temperature-controlled for disposable items.
    Food transportation, pharmaceuticals

    Open Top Container
    Open at the top with a removable cover; suitable for large cargo.
    Heavy machinery, bulk items

    Flat Rack Container
    Has no sides or roofing systems, enabling big, awkwardly shaped loads.
    Cars, construction products

    Factors to Consider When Buying Shipping Containers

    A. Condition

    • New: Pristine condition, greater price point, perfect for long-term usage.
    • Used: More economical however may need repairs; examine carefully.

    B. Size

    Consider your specific needs– larger containers use more storage but may be challenging to transport or suit smaller areas.

    C. Modifications

    If you prepare to customize your container (e.g., including windows, insulation, or doors), guarantee you purchase from a supplier that can accommodate modification.

    D. Shipping and Delivery

    Comprehend the logistics involved in getting your container to your desired place. Get quotes and timelines from suppliers.

    E. Local Regulations

    Before acquiring, check local regulations worrying container usage, zoning laws, and whether permits are required for modifications.

    F. Warranty and Return Policy

    Select suppliers offering warranties or a return policy for peace of mind, particularly if you’re acquiring used containers.

    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

    Q: How much do shipping containers cost?

    A: Prices can vary extensively based on condition, type, and size. Normally, used containers vary from ₤ 1,500 to ₤ 4,500, while new ones can cost in between ₤ 3,000 to ₤ 7,000.

    Q: Can I finance my shipping container purchase?

    A: Yes, some providers provide financing options. Alternatively, you can think about individual loans or specialized container funding from loan providers.

    Q: How long do shipping containers last?

    A: With appropriate maintenance, shipping containers can last for 25 years or more.

    Q: Are shipping containers waterproof?

    A: Yes, shipping containers are designed to be weatherproof, but seals may deteriorate with time, so inspect them regularly for leakages.

    Q: What modifications can I make to a shipping container?

    A: Common modifications consist of adding doors, windows, insulation, electrical systems, and HVAC units for comfort.
